What is a Forex Trading Strategy?

Forex Trading Strategy is nothing but a set of rules or analyses which are followed by a forex trader which helps him determine whether to buy or sell the currency pair at a given pint in time. These forex trading strategies can be based on fundamental analysis, technical analysis or even news based events.

These trading strategies are usually triggered by one of more forex signals which help the traders decide whether to buy or sell the currency pair they are holding. These strategies are available for free at some places and they are available for some fee at other places. Many times, forex traders develop their own strategies as well since they don’t like to be dependent on others for their decision making.

The forex trading strategies can be created using automated mechanisms using technology or these can be manual. In the automated forex trading strategies, an automated system is used to interpret the forex signals sent out by forex signal service providers. This system is initially taught by the trader himself based on his preferences. This automated system is preferred by many traders since it discounts the human psychology while decoding the signals. In the manual forex trading strategy, the trader himself looks out for the signals on the system, interprets it and then decides whether he want to buy or sell.

Whether to choose a manual trading strategy or an automated one is purely the choice of the forex trader. Both these options are available in the market in abundance. Like in stock market trading, there is no perfect system for forex trading as well. If such a system was present, no seller would like to share that with anyone.

Forex strategies involve the combination of indicators and price patterns for the derivation of tradable signals. There are also fx trading strategies based on fundamental factors, but all short term trading strategies must include some technical component.
